Dryer Exhaust Hose Clamp: What Makes It Essential in Industrial Settings?

Having spent more than a decade working hands-on in the industrial equipment sector, I've seen plenty of components that quietly do their job day in and day out without much fanfare. Dryer exhaust hose clamp is one such unsung hero. Oddly enough, it’s not the flashiest part on a dryer or ventilation system, but its role in ensuring safety and efficiency is undeniable.

In real terms, the dryer exhaust hose clamp secures the exhaust hose firmly to the dryer and ductwork, preventing unwanted leaks and potential hazards like lint accumulation and overheating. You know, if those clamps aren’t up to the task, you’d better brace yourself for reduced airflow or even fire risks — and frankly, nobody wants that.

Materials matter a lot here. I've noticed that stainless steel versions are the most reliable, especially grades like 304 or 316, which resist corrosion and stand up well to both humidity and heat. When manufacturers skimp on materials, those clamps may rust or weaken — and that’s often when issues start popping up. Many engineers I talked to agree that investing a bit more upfront saves headaches later.

Let me share a quick story: A customer in a commercial laundry facility called me after they had repeated dryer malfunctions. Upon inspection, the culprit was a cheap hose clamp that had rusted and lost its grip, causing leaks and lint build-up. We replaced it with a high-quality clamp, and the dryers ran smoother for months afterwards.

Custom clamps tailored to specific hose diameters can also be a game changer. It feels like a small detail, but a snug fit ensures no vibration loosens the clamp over time. Some vendors offer adjustable options with worm gear mechanisms, which provide easy installation and reliable holding power.

Key Dryer Exhaust Hose Clamp Specifications

Specification Typical Values
Material Stainless Steel (304/316)
Diameter Range 2.5" to 6" (custom sizes available)
Band Width 12 mm (standard)
Tightening Mechanism Worm Gear Screw
Operating Temperature -40°C to 120°C
Corrosion Resistance High (AISI 304/316 SS)
